Abstract: Power transformers are important equipment in power systems. Most medium and large transformers are oil-immersed transformers, with the exception of some small-and medium-capacity transformers and gas transformers with special purpose. It is extremely critical to detect malfunction timely and accurately, because the reliability and safety of oil-immersed transformers can cause significant implications for power systems.
